For the Quillbay release, webhook retries use exponential backoff with jitter, capped at six attempts per event. Dead-lettered payloads persist for review. We sized the retry queue assuming a 2% sustained failure rate at peak, which holds under load tests. Please confirm the following constants match what ships in the release config.

constants for yafog-hawep:
RATE_LIMITS = {
    "aldeth": 722,
    "tamix": 452,
}

This page records provenance for every artifact involved in sharding the Verdella user-profile store. Each shard-router binary is built hermetically on the Copperline farm, with its dependency graph snapshotted and signed before promotion. Release managers must confirm that the signature chain matches the staging attestation before approving the production rollout, and that no unsigned hotfixes entered the pipeline. The canonical provenance record for the current migration build carries the identifier shown below.

build token for tajeg-bajep: htk14_409ba9df6b8acb

Vault `mq-compaction-keys` locked itself after three failed unseal attempts during the Brindlequeue log compaction rollout. Compaction is paused; segments will accumulate until unsealed. Do not rotate keys while locked. Future maintainers: unseal first, then resume compaction from offset checkpoint. The recovery passphrase you need is directly below.

vault phrase of yaduf-yajop = lamath-kelix-aldion-zorius-ulaox-eliax-gorox-norok-fenael-fenath-julael-pelius-belius-druion